Chapter 490
"Let's talk when we get home." For the first time, Kieran cut Lila off. His gaze remained fixed on the road, hands steady on the wheel, but his knitted brows and cold demeanor made it clear that he was upset.
Lila stole a glance at him from the corner of her eye. The chill surrounding him was unmistakable.
She rarely saw Kieran lose his temper, especially when it was just the two of them. In fact, she couldn't recall a time he ever had. But no matter how hard she thought about it, she couldn't figure out what she had done to upset him.
When they arrived, Kieran got out of the car, and Lila followed suit. What puzzled her even more was that if she had angered him, why was he still holding her hand? She looked down at her wrist, encased in his firm grip, confused.
As soon as they stepped inside, before she could even speak, Kieran spun around and pinned her against the wall. "Lila." His voice was low and cold, almost like he was accusing her.
